Salary Insights in Rhode Island
With a median salary of $46,910, Library Technicianss in Rhode Island earn 17% above the national median of $39,970. Rhode Island ranks #9 among 50 states. The typical licensing timeline is Varies by board.

What is the typical Library Technicians salary in Rhode Island?
The median annual salary for Library Technicianss in Rhode Island is $46,910. Salaries range from $29,120 (10th percentile) to $61,740 (90th percentile).
How does the Library Technicians salary in Rhode Island compare to the national average?
Library Technicianss in Rhode Island earn 17% above the national median of $39,970, with a state median of $46,910.
How many Library Technicianss work in Rhode Island?
Rhode Island employs approximately 140 Library Technicianss according to BLS data.
